Papa Murphy's - Death at 425 Degrees - Ahwatukee Location to Close

Ok Bob - what have you got for a new pizza concept?

Boss - I got a winner! A certified, gold plated winner!

I'm all ears Bob - what IS IT?

We create a pizza place where customers buy the pizza raw and have to cook it themselves!

Why would someone want to do that? Is it cheaper?

Nope - it's actually more expensive!

Well, does it taste better made at home?

Nope, amateurs cook it at home in ovens that can't get a high enough temperature!

Well, is it faster?

Nope, between watching it be made, taking it home and cooking it, it takes way longer!

So Bob, I'm confused - why would something like this be successful?

Boss - we tell 'em that if they don't buy it and cook it at home, they don't love their family.

Bob?

Boss?

You're fired.

The Little Cheese Shop that Couldn't

The Wedge and Bottle Cheese Shop in Ahwatukee has slipped under the waves and is no more. This place was actually great - and didn't deserve to end up in the Ahwatukee Bowl Swirler. Sandwiched between a pop-up vacuum repair place and a dog food store, you knew that death was going to visit sooner or later. It closes for good on June 30th. Too big to fail? Too good to fail? Too small to matter? It matters not in the Tuk....

Arbys - Thinly Sliced Death

The Arby's at Chandler and 42nd has ground to a thinly sliced halt and is no more. Signs down, building gutted within minutes of closing. Arby's was always one of those "once a year" places - and I guess I wasn't the only one. The funeral pyre created some curly smoke, but alas - this one is done. The Beast that is Ahwatukee claims another soul....

Fresh and Dead

While not necessarily a restaurant, the Fresh and Easy in the mall on 48 and Ray with the Goodwill has put on it's organic Birkenstocks for the last time. Had a good selection of pre-made dinners and sides that were good for the college crowd, but alas, when you give away $20 of coupons with every $10 purchase you may have a problem with your business model. This one has obtained nirvana and shifted to another state of consciousness. Ahwatukee claims another victim....

The King is Dead! Long Live - well, nobody...

Burger King on Chandler Blvd. In the Frys  grocery mall is dead and gone. Even fast food run by a king comes to Ahwatukee to die. Hard to believe the desolation that has become Chandler Blvd west of I-10. Will post when first pawn shop or bail bonds move into the Tuk. With two Goodwills, it can't be far off...
